About Akoya Biosciences
Akoya Biosciences has been acquired by Quanterix to create an integrated platform for measuring biomarkers across blood and tissue. The company specializes in spatial biology solutions that enable high-plex spatial proteomics at single-cell resolution. Akoya's product portfolio includes the PhenoCycler-Fusion and PhenoImager platforms, which allow researchers to simultaneously visualize dozens of protein biomarkers in tissue samples. The company offers comprehensive assay panels including the PhenoCode Discovery panels covering immuno-oncology (60 markers), neurobiology, and metabolism, along with specialized software for spatial data analysis including inForm, phenoptr, and Phenochart. These solutions are designed for translational research and clinical workflows, supporting applications in oncology, neurology, immunology, and other therapeutic areas. The technology enables researchers to map tumor microenvironments, characterize immune cell architecture, and understand spatial relationships between cells and biomarkers. Akoya's platforms are built for clinical rigor with validated, reproducible results suitable for biomarker discovery, validation, and companion diagnostics development. The acquisition by Quanterix combines Akoya's tissue-based spatial proteomics capabilities with Quanterix's Simoa ultrasensitive liquid biomarker detection technology, creating a comprehensive solution for biomarker research from bench to bedside.
